Today I will love to share the complete tutorial on how I made palazzo trouser and top for my beautiful sister in-law, I posted the palazzo Trouser few days ago and today I will be sharing the top tutorial .

IMG_0152.jpeg

I folded the material into two first to cut out the front piece I measured the length of the top to be 32” and the shoulder is 10” from the center neck after then I measured the armhole and the burst is 15” plus sewing allowance after then I measured the neck width to be 4” by 3” length then I open a slit where I will insert the collar. She wanted a button down top for this material before but she already had a lot of buttons down shirt so she told me to make another unique top that will go well with the palazzoq.

IMG_0151.jpeg

After cutting the front I used the front to cut out the back and it came out beautiful, after then i cut out the sleeve to be 12” lengths .

IMG_0153.jpeg

Sewing process

I join the bodices together and fixed the collar and the sleeve then I iron it after sewing and it look so neat and elegant when she wore the dress.
